"OXNAV": reliable autonomous navigation

Andrew Stevens, Michael Stevens, Hugh Durrant‐Whyte

Abstract

A novel Kalman filter based sonar navigation system is presented that utilises directed sensing techniques to achieve continuous indoor localisation of a mobile robot. Data from extensive trials is summarised demonstrating continuous, reliable, localisation using this system in a wide variety of active industrial sites. Full details of experimental method and performance assessment are given.
